40.2 Configuring Message Logger Settings for a
Managed Device
The following settings of the Message Logger can be configured to log the messages on a managed
device:
Section 40.2.1, "Configuring Local Log Settings," on page 528
Section 40.2.2, "Configuring System Log Settings," on page 529

40.2.1 Configuring Local Log Settings

1 In the ZENworks Control Center, click Configuration.
2 In Management Zone Settings, click Local Device Logging.
3 Under Local File, the Log Message to a Local File if Severity Is check box is selected by
default if you are on ZENworks 7.3 Linux Management. For a new installation of ZENworks
7.3 Linux Management with IR1IR2, this option is deselected by default. If you upgrade to
ZENworks 7.3 Linux Management with IR1IR2 from an earlier version of ZENworks Linux
Management, this option displays the value that you selected before upgrading.
4 In the Log Message to a Local File if Severity Is field, select a value from the drop-down list.
Select Error to store the messages with an Error severity.
Select Warning and Above to store the messages with a severity of Warning and Error.
Select Information and Above to store the messages that have a severity of Information,
Warning, and Error.
Select Debug and Above to store the messages that have a severity of Debug, Information,
Warning, and Error
5 In the Limit File Size To field, specify the size of the file in MB or KB. The default value is 10
MB.
The messages are backed up after reaching the specified size and the file is reset.
6 In the Number of backup files per day field, specify the number of backup files to take per day.
The default value is 1 if you are on ZENworks 7.3 Linux Management and does not change if
you upgrade to ZENworks 7.3 Linux Management with IR1IR2. For a new installation of
